Texas is Now Home to 30 million People

Fueled by migration to the state from other parts of the country, Texas crossed a new population threshold this year: It is now home to 30 million people. New estimates released by the U.S. Census Bureau put the state’s population as of July 1 at 30,029,572 following years of steady growth.

City of Mesquite Offers New Emergency Alerts System

The City of Mesquite now offers a way to sign up for emergency and general information and weather alerts. Mesquite Alerts, powered by CodeRED, is a high-speed emergency mass notification service that allows residents to opt in to receive real time notifications.
